Movie Review: The Great Debaters
The Great Debaters saved the day for us movie wise.
This movie is based on a true story of a man, Melvin Tolson played by Denzel Washington, who had a vision for a better tomorrow and who worked towards that vision one step at a time in the ways that were available to him. He creates an amazing Debate Team and that Team goes on to challenge the Harvard Debate Team in 1935.
The movie provides viewers with a look at the way things were in the 1930s and the obstacles that African Americans had to overcome.
This film is full of top notch performances. It is a moving story and one that will pluck at your heart strings.
We give this movie a two thumbs up.
